- The distance between Ezeiza, Argentina and Pune, India is approximately 15,003 km or 9,323 mi.
- To reach Ezeiza in this distance one would set out from Pune bearing 238.9°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Ezeiza bearing 278.4° or W .
- Ezeiza has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Pune has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
- Ezeiza is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ome whereas Pune is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 7.9 °C (14.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.2 °C (7.6°F) more in Ezeiza.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 243.3 mm (9.6 in) more which is equivalent to 243.3 l/m² (5.97 US gal/ft²) or 2,433,000 l/ha (260,104 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.5° lower in Ezeiza than in Pune.
- Relative humidity levels are 14.8%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 4.2°C (7.5°F) lower.
